$0
Judge Advocate
2021
Judge Advocate at American Legion Glen Hill Post 287
Fiscal year ended December 31, 2021. Published on January 25, 2026.
Total compensation
Richard Jackson has been listed as an employee of American Legion Glen Hill Post 287 in Form 990 filings since at least fiscal year 2016.